Located in a pleasant cul-de-sac, we have the pleasure of offering to the sales market this attractive four bedroom detached house, which should prove to make a fantastic family home. The property benefits from a re-fitted kitchen, useful utility room and ground floor WC and the main bedroom with en-suite shower room. The house is warmed by a gas combination boiler and has UPVC double glazed windows.
The internal accommodation comprises; entrance hallway with staircase to the first floor landing. Lounge with double doors to the kitchen/dining room. The kitchen has been re-fitted with a range of contemporary wall, base and drawer units integrated hob, oven, extractor hood and dishwasher. Space for dining table, under stairs storage cupboard and French doors leading to the rear garden. Useful utility room with space for fridge/freezer and space for washing machine, cloakroom/WC.
To the first floor there are four bedrooms, the main being a good size double with an en-suite shower room. To conclude the accommodation there is a family bathroom with three piece suite.
Outside there is a double driveway to the front which leads to a single garage with electric roller door. At the rear there is a generous size enclosed garden which is mainly laid to lawn and has a good degree of privacy not being directly over looked.
Hazelbank is a pleasant cul-de-sac located at the top of Durham Road and is ideally located for the commuter with access to Durham, Darlington and Bishop Auckland. A wide range of amenities can be found in Bishop Auckland town centre along with health care, schooling and recreational facilities.

OnTheMarket may have applied supplementary data to this property listing, including:
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on January 26, 2022
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on November 15, 2023
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
